Matlab

线性回归(拟合)

对于多元线性回归模型:

e

x

x

y

p

p

1

1

0

设变量

1

2

,

,

,

p

x

x

x

y

n

组观测值为

1

2

(

,

,

,

)

1,2,

,

i

i

ip

i

x

x

x

y

i

n

np

n

n

p

p

x

x

x

x

x

x

x

x

x

x

2

1

2

22

21

1

12

11

1

1

1

n

y

y

y

y

2

1

,则

p

1

0

的估计值为

y

x

x

x

b

'

)

'

(

ˆ

1

(11.2)

Matlab

中,用

regress

函数进行多元线性回归分析,应用方法如下:

语法:

b = regress(y, x)

[b, bint, r, rint, stats] = regress(y, x)

[b, bint, r, rint, stats] = regress(y, x, alpha)

b = regress(y, x)

,得到的

1

p

维列向量

b

即为

(11.2)

式给出的回归系数

的估计值.

[b,

bint,

r,

rint,

stats]=regress(y,

x)

给出回归系数

的估计值

b

95

%置信区间

(

(

1)

2

p

向量)

bint

残差

r

以及每个残差的

95

%置信区间

(

2

n

向量)

rint

向量

stats

给出回归的

R

2

统计量和

F

以及临界概率

p

的值.

如果

i

的置信区间(

bint

的第

1

i

行)不包含

0

,则在显著水平为

时拒绝

0

i

假设,认为变量

i

x

是显著的.

[b, bint, r, rint, stats]=regress(y, x, alpha)

给出了

bint

rint

100(1-alpha)%

的置信区间.

三次样条插值函数的

MATLAB

程序

matlab

spline

x = 0:10; y = sin(x);

%

插值点

xx = 0:.25:10;

%

绘图点

yy = spline(x,y,xx);

plot(x,y,'o',xx,yy)

matlab人口增长线性回归拟合_Matlab线性回归(拟合)相关推荐

  1. matlab中散点图的线性拟合_Matlab直线拟合和平面拟合

    利用 Matlab 实现直线和平面的拟合 2011-04-14 10:45:43| 分类: 算法思想 | 举报 | 字号 订阅 直线和平面拟合是很常用的两个算法,原理非常简单.但如果 matlab 不 ...

  2. R语言使用lm函数拟合多元线性回归模型、假定预测变量没有交互作用(Multiple linear regression)

    R语言使用lm函数拟合多元线性回归模型.假定预测变量没有交互作用(Multiple linear regression) 目录

  3. python 线性回归与逻辑回归区别(有监督学习【分类、回归】、无监督学习【聚类、强化学习】、损失函数、梯度下降、学习率、过拟合、欠拟合、正则化)

    引用文章1 https://blog.csdn.net/viewcode/article/details/8794401 引用文章2:一.线性回归和逻辑回归 一.什么是机器学习 利用大量的数据样本,使 ...

  4. c++ 三次多项式拟合_线性回归进阶版,多项式线性回归讲解与实现(附完整代码)...

    每天给小编五分钟,小编用自己的代码,带你轻松学习深度学习!本文将会带你做完一个深度学习进阶版的线性回归---多项式线性回归,带你进一步掌握线性回归这一深度学习经典模型,然后在此基础上,小编将在下篇文章 ...

  5. 机器学习--线性回归4(线性拟合、局部线性拟合实战)

    前面三节,我们从最简单的一元线性回归到多元线性回归,讨论了,损失函数到底由那几部分组成(这点我觉很重要,因为它不仅仅存在线性回归中还存在其他机器学习中,因此有必要搞明白他,有兴趣的请看这篇文章),后面 ...

  6. R语言使用lm函数构建简单线性回归模型(建立线性回归模型)、拟合回归直线、使用attributes函数查看线性回归模型的属性信息、获取模型拟合对应的残差值residuals

    R语言使用lm函数构建简单线性回归模型(建立线性回归模型).拟合回归直线.使用attributes函数查看线性回归模型的属性信息.获取模型拟合对应的残差值residuals 目录

  7. R语言使用lm函数构建简单线性回归模型(建立线性回归模型)、拟合回归直线、可视化散点图并添加简单线性回归直线、添加模型拟合值数据点、添加拟合值点和实际数据点之间的线段表示残差大小、col参数自定义设置

    R语言使用lm函数构建简单线性回归模型(建立线性回归模型).拟合回归直线.可视化散点图并添加简单线性回归直线.添加模型拟合值数据点.添加拟合

  8. 【Python】数据分析——直方图、散点图、线性回归、多项式回归、拟合度

    目录 绘制直方图 绘制散点图 线性回归 多项式回归 拟合度 数据分析就是在一大批杂乱无章的数据中,运用数字化工具和技术,探索数据内在的结构和规律,构建数学模型,并进行可视化表达,通过验证将模型转化为知 ...

  9. R语言使用lm函数构建简单线性回归模型(建立线性回归模型)、拟合回归直线、使用residuls函数从模型中提取每个样本点的残差值、可视化残差与拟合值之间的散点图来看残差的分布模式

    R语言使用lm函数构建简单线性回归模型(建立线性回归模型).拟合回归直线.使用residuls函数从模型中提取每个样本点的残差值.可视化残差与拟合值之间的散点图来看残差的分布模式 目录

  10. R语言lm函数拟合多元线性回归模型(无交互作用)、并诊断模型diagnostics、使用plot函数打印回归模型的Q-Q图、残差拟合图、标度-位置图、残差与杠杆关系图

    R语言使用lm函数拟合多元线性回归模型.假定预测变量没有交互作用(Multiple linear regression).并诊断模型(Regression diagnostics).使用plot函数打 ...

最新文章

  1. 我翻译的一篇文章,OO设计中对象的创建和使用
  2. php 二维数组排序详解: array_multisort
  3. linux 用户与用户发邮件,Linux自动向指定用户发送邮件
  4. 我的世界服务器怎么增加npc,我的世界自定义npc mod怎么新建一个任务?|开放性强...
  5. idea中使用osgi_OSGi环境中的Servlet基本身份验证
  6. AndroidManifest.xml文件解析(转帖)
  7. 事件模型 java_事件驱动模型的简单Java实现
  8. BERT-从业者的观点
  9. idea 导出项目结构树
  10. 免费车型车系品牌api
  11. 网站挂马检测 php,Python实现的检测网站挂马程序
  12. 计算机数学的建议,2021考研计算机数学备考建议
  13. BlueCms v1.6 本地文件包含漏洞代码审计
  14. android将pdf文件转换成Bitmap,并将bitmap以图片的 方式保存到相册。
  15. Flutter _ 状态管理指南篇,Android开发两年
  16. 耐心排序之最长递增子序列(LIS)
  17. Ubuntu 安装sogo输入法
  18. Play Framework IV 依赖注入(DI)
  19. 资料员培训建筑八大员培训资料员港航工程资料管理存在的问题
  20. node脚本使excel转json

热门文章

  1. 配色表 色卡 前段色彩
  2. 抖音视频选择封面android,抖音视频封面怎么选取?
  3. javascript引入方式:嵌入式,外链式,行内式
  4. 全球及中国毛巾产品市场盈利前景与供需调查分析报告2022版
  5. 怎么理解本征无序态的蛋白质(Intrinsically disordered proteins)
  6. Unity游戏开发图片纹理压缩方案
  7. COT为平台各项功能,进行TOKEN化赋能
  8. Qt游戏编程——飞机大战
  9. 深度deepin文件管理上锁无法正常新建和保存文件的解决办法
  10. ROS 学习踩坑笔记1-如何解决Roboware : Path is not ROS Workspace (Robo ware 无法打开workspace)